- Perform comprehensive testing to ensure functionality, data integrity, and customer satisfaction, including:
- Functional Testing: Validate that the integrated systems meet specified requirements.
- Data Validation Testing: Ensure accuracy, completeness, and consistency of transferred data.
- Regression Testing: Verify new integrations do not disrupt existing functionalities.
- End-to-End Testing: Test entire workflows across integrated systems for seamless operation.
- User Acceptance Testing (UAT): Collaborate with stakeholders to validate business needs.
